Wayv Talk and Broadband for Business is a fast-growing telecommunications provider delivering broadband, voice, mobile, I.T and connectivity solutions to SMEs throughout the UK.
The Operations Assistant plays a crucial role in supporting day-to-day telecom operations, ensuring smooth coordination between suppliers, engineers, customers, and internal support teams.
Responsibilities:- Onboarding new customers, gathering information on customer requirements, planning and booking installations.
- Manage multiple tasks while maintaining a high level of accuracy and attention to detail.
- Handle broadband orders (SoGEA, FTTP, leased lines), track supplier tickets, and chase updates including civil works.
- Liaise with engineering, support and accounts teams to ensure smooth installations and service transitions.
- Ensure customers are fully set up prior to installation, including adding numbers to platforms and confirming service readiness.
- Provide customers with regular updates on porting dates, broadband installation/survey progress, cease completion, and settlements.
- Submitting number ports, monitoring progress, updating customers, and liaising with suppliers.
- Chase suppliers for updates on ports, broadband orders, civil work, and open tickets.
- Ensure all equipment is ordered and ready for installation.
